OverOps Named a 2017 Cool Vendor in Performance Analysis By Gartner
San Francisco, CA (PRWEB) May 18, 2017 -- OverOps, a leading provider of DevOps solutions, today announced has been included in the list of "Cool Vendors" in Performance Analysis report by Gartner, Inc. Gartner, the world’s premier information technology research and advisory company, published its evaluation of OverOps in its “Cool Vendors in Performance Analysis, 2017” report on May 9, 2017. OverOps believes this recognition builds upon significant momentum over the past year, including a $30 million Series C equity raise in April and 500% YoY revenue growth, raising venture funding to $52M to date.
“It is truly an honor to be recognized by Gartner, and we consider our inclusion in the Cool Vendor report to be a testament to the gap in the DevOps space that OverOps solves for,” says Tal Weiss, Co-Founder and CEO of OverOps. “Alongside the customers we’ve been able to help at scale, we feel this recognition reinforces our mission to continue delivering the best possible solution for real-time event intelligence.”
In the last 12 months since Series B funding, OverOps has helped companies like Comcast, Fox, Zynga, Cox Automotive and Intuit, as well as Fortune 500 banks and health providers reduce the average time it takes to solve production errors by over 90%.
OverOps is the only real-time solution to automate the way enterprises detect and troubleshoot failure with applications and microservices, by providing the source code and variable state across the entire call stack for every error and exception in production. Development and Operations teams are proactively alerted of production errors the minute they are introduced into their environments, allowing them to identify and resolve errors immediately and before customers are impacted. OverOps operates with less than 1% CPU overhead, requires no changes to code or build, and runs as SaaS, hybrid, or fully on-premises. About OverOps:
Founded in 2011, OverOps tells companies when, where, and why application code breaks in production by providing the complete source code and variable state across the entire call stack for every error and exception. Unlike application logs that are used reactively and contain limited information, OverOps proactively identifies and alerts teams of new and critical Java application errors, including source code and variable state information, removing the need to sift through log files trying to reproduce errors.
